Madness Combat - The Sheriff Clones
Madness Combat Fangame is a game inspired by the famous animations and games series Madness Combat!
Fight against hordes of Grunts, kill all the Sheriff Clones with all the weapons you can find and leave the complex before Tricky the Clown comes and get you!

Rules and Instructions for Madness Combat - The Sheriff Clones
WASD to Move
Left Click to Shoot
Right Click to Dodge
Middle Click / C to collect weapon
